Section 4 - Matters Related to Accountants and Financial Statements

Item 4.01 Changes in Registrants Certifying Accountant.


On December 6, 2013, the Board of Directors of Registrant adopted resolutions by unanimous written consent appointing Anton & Chia, LP of Newport Beach, CA as Registrants independent accounting firm, effective immediately, and by letter dated April 22, 2013, terminated the former auditors, L.L. Bradford & Company, LLC, of Las Vegas, NV.  




In accordance with Item 304(a)(1) of Regulation S-K of the SEC, Registrant  is providing the following information:


1.

The former accountant, L.L. Bradford & Company, LLC, was notified that it would be dismissed as the Companys certifying accountants by letter dated immediately.


2.

The former principal accountant did not report on the financial Statements of the Company for the last two fiscal years ending August 31, 2012 and 2011, did not provide an adverse opinion or disclaimer of opinion, and were not modified as to uncertainty, audit scope, or accounting principles.


3.

The decision to change accountants and to dismiss L.L. Bradford & Company, LLC was recommended and approved by the Board of Directors of the Company.


4.

During the two most recent fiscal years and any subsequent interim period preceding such dismissal, there were no disagreements with the former accountants, whether or not resolved, on any matter of accounting principles or practices, financial statement disclosure, or auditing scope or procedure, which, if not resolved to the former accountants satisfaction, would have caused it to make reference to the subject matter of the disagreement in connection with its report, and no such disagreements have ever been communicated to the Company.


5.

There were no events as described in Item 304(a)(1)(v) of Regulation SK that occurred within the two prior fiscal years of the Registrant ending August 31, 2012 and 2011 or any subsequent interim period.


(b).  Engagement of New Independent Registered Accounting Firm.  On November 27, 2013, the Registrant engaged Anton & Chia, LP (Anton & Chia) as its certifying accountants to audit its financial statements for the fiscal year ended August 31, 2013 and to review its interim financial statements for the fiscal year ending August 31, 2014.  Anton & Chia is an independent registered accounting firm with the Public Company Accounting Oversight Board.
